What Are Baffle FIBC Bags?

Baffle FIBC bags, also known as baffle bulk bags or form-stable bulk bags, are flexible intermediate bulk containers designed with internal fabric panels sewn into the corners of the bag.

Unlike standard bulk bags that expand outward when filled, baffle bags maintain a square or rectangular shape. The internal baffles control material flow, preventing side bulging and ensuring the bag remains stable even at full capacity.

How They Work

When material is filled into the bag:

  • Internal baffles distribute weight evenly
  • Corners expand uniformly
  • The bag retains its structured form

This engineered design significantly improves stacking capability and transportation safety.

How Baffle Design Improves Load Stability

Internal Baffle Engineering Explained

The defining feature of baffle FIBC bags is their internal corner panels. These panels act as stabilizers that regulate how materials settle inside the bag. Instead of uneven outward pressure, the load is evenly distributed across all sides.

Why Stability Matters

Stable packaging delivers major operational advantages:

  • Safer lifting and handling operations
  • Reduced the risk of bags tipping or collapsing
  • Lower chances of product spillage
  • Improved worker safety in warehouses
  • Better protection during long-distance transportation

For industries handling heavy or fine materials, load stability directly impacts efficiency and safety compliance.

Maximizing Storage Efficiency with Baffle FIBC Bags

Warehouse optimization is one of the biggest advantages of using baffle bulk bags. Because these bags maintain a square shape, they fit neatly within pallet dimensions and storage layouts.

Key Efficiency Benefits

 Better pallet utilization

 Uniform stacking capability

 Reduced unused storage gaps

 Improved container loading efficiency

Businesses often achieve up to 25–30% greater storage efficiency than with traditional bulk bags. This means fewer shipments, lower logistics costs, and better space management critical advantages in modern supply chains.

Types of Baffle FIBC Bags Available Online

Online packaging platforms now offer multiple variations to meet industry-specific needs.

  1. Type A Bags – Suitable for non-flammable products and basic applications.
  2. Type B Bags – Provide limited static control for dry materials.
  3. Type C Bags – Designed with conductive yarns for grounding during use.
  4. Type D Bags – Static-dissipative bags offering advanced safety without grounding.

Industries That Benefit Most from Baffle Bulk Bags

The versatility of baffle FIBC bags makes them suitable across numerous sectors.

  • Food & Agriculture – Ideal for grains, sugar, flour, and animal feed requiring stable storage.
  • Chemical Industry– Ensures safe handling of powders and sensitive materials.
  • Construction Materials– Supports transport of cement, sand additives, and minerals.
  • Mining & Industrial Applications– Handles abrasive materials while maintaining structural stability.

Their ability to improve stacking and storage efficiency makes them highly valuable across industries managing bulk materials.

Best Practices for Handling and Storage

To maximize the performance of baffle bulk bags, follow these best practices:

  • Fill bags evenly to maintain shape stability
  • Avoid overloading beyond rated capacity
  • Stack only on level surfaces
  • Use appropriate lifting equipment
  • Store bags in dry, protected environments

Proper handling extends product life and improves workplace safety.
